CI note for plugin authors: if your Gristmill integration tests flake with pool-exhausted errors, you're probably opening a connection per test instead of reusing the shared Tapline pool. Cap your fixture at five connections and close them in teardown. Still stuck? Reproduce against the build tagged below.

session token of kahag-bawip = htk6_729d08

Hi Priya,

Handing over the Tallowmere fleet fuel-usage report. The nightly aggregation completed, but three depots (Ashgrove, Kellin Yard, and Norbeck) uploaded telemetry late, so their litres-per-route figures are provisional until the 06:00 backfill. I re-ran the reconciliation job once already; do not re-run it again before the backfill lands or the dedupe step will double-count idle burn. Dashboards are green otherwise. Escalate anything about the backfill scheduler to the Tallowmere data team.

escalation mailbox, kaweg-kahif: druwyn.sordor@nelvroworks.corp

Document transport – special items. The Darrowfield mantel clock, scheduled for repair at Quillan Restorations, must travel with its provenance folder and condition report. Both documents are to be placed in the tamper-evident pouch, logged in the transit register, and signed out by the office manager personally. Pelham Couriers collects Thursday. The hand-over instruction for the courier is as follows:

drop instructions, hahip-badug: the quenox ralath courier leaves the kaseth fraiel rusiel tameth belys istdor ralion giliel ledger at gate 7830 under passcode 165413

Hi team,

Before I hand off the 3.2 release, please note the humidity sensor drift reported on Verdana controllers in the Elmbrook trial site. Drift exceeds 4% after roughly ten days of continuous operation; firmware 3.2.1 adds an automatic recalibration cycle every 72 hours. Support should advise growers to install 3.2.1 and trigger a manual recalibration once. The hotfix bundle must be verified before distribution, so I'm including the signing key used for the 3.2.1 packages below.

release key, fahof-yagap: bky3_m5d